Outline of Final Research Achievements

The non-decalcified dentin for scaffold for bone regeneration was good in cell proliferation and adhesion. The cell proliferation ability of the dental pulp cells which activated Wnt signaling pathway was superior to control, and there was much calcified quantity with it. I can confirm the ectopic osseous tissue formation by the transplant experiment to the back skin of the immunodeficient mice, but we can not trust that the Wnt signaling activated cells can formed the hard tissue of most with the difference that was more meaningful than control. We think one of the reason is cell diffusion, so we have to develop a new method to localize the transplanted cells to make more hard tissue.
